Kandar - Baharagora, East Singhbum
Kandar is a village situated in the Baharagora subdivision of East Singhbum district, Jharkhand. It is located approximately 12 km from Bahragora and around 108 km from Jamshedpur. Muturkham ser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kandar village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Kandar is 364796. The village covers a total geographical area of 177 hectares and falls under the 832101 pincode.
Kandar village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.
Population of Kandar
As per Census 2011, Kandar village has a total population of 590 people, consisting of 297 males and 293 females. The village has 122 households and a sex ratio of 986 females per 1,000 males. There are 60 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 282 literate and 308 illiterate residents. Additionally, 554 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Kandar are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 590 | 297 | 293 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 60 | 35 | 25 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 554 | 278 | 276 |
| Literate Population | 282 | 174 | 108 |
| Illiterate Population | 308 | 123 | 185 |

Transport and Connectivity of Kandar
Kandar is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within >10 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Kokpara, while the nearest airport is Sonari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 58.3 km.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. the road distance from Jamshedpur to Kandar is about 108 km, with the usual travel time around ~3.1 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.

Health Facilities in Kandar
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Kandar village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| Yes | Available within village |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 5-10 km |
